Board of Regents approves promotions, tenure for 32 faculty members

The University of Wisconsin System Board of Regents has approved promotions and tenure recommendations for 32 UW-Stout faculty members effective for the 2022-23 academic year.

In the fall of 2021, UW-Stout had 234 faculty members.

Provost Glendali Rodriguez praised their commitment to students.

“The work and dedication of UW-Stout faculty cannot go understated as they continue to prioritize student success, while navigating the pandemic landscape. I look forward to celebrating the faculty and their accomplishments, as the new academic year kicks off,” Rodriguez said.

The 2022-23 academic year begins Monday, Aug. 22. Opening Day activities, including campuswide Engagement Sessions, for faculty and staff are Monday, Aug. 29. Classes begin Wednesday, Sept. 7.
